定制Magento结账页:订单成交后给顾客发送一封邮件

Featured Image

最近在为一个客户制作结账页的时候,遇到一个问题,怎么样才能给客户发送一个包含所有订单信息的Magento默认邮件呢?!在学习了大概一个小时Magento代码之后,终于找到了解决方法!下面就是如何给客户发送一封邮件,告诉他们订单已经成功递交!

[php]

< ?php
$order = new Mage_Sales_Model_Order();
$incrementId = Mage::getSingleton(‘checkout/session’)->getLastRealOrderId();

$order->loadByIncrementId($incrementId);

try
{
$order->sendNewOrderEmail();
} catch (Exception $ex) { }
?>

[/php]

不知道这个东西是不是对你有用。所以就给出一个小忠告的,如果你想弄清楚怎么利用Magento自身的代码,可以多些时间去学学Magento的模块和编写规范。这样,你就会发现你慢慢的就深入Magento了!

打完收工!

标签


Warning: error_log(/www/wwwroot/www.ctrol.cn/wp-content/plugins/spider-analyser/#log/log-0517.txt): failed to open stream: No such file or directory in /www/wwwroot/www.ctrol.cn/wp-content/plugins/spider-analyser/spider.class.php on line 2900